Compass Community is seeking a dedicated School Operations Officer to ensure the smooth running of our School’s non-teaching operations. This is a pivotal role, sitting between office staff and senior leadership, where you’ll make a real difference to our staff, pupils, and families.
About the Role
What You’ll Do
- Oversee the day-to-day operations of the school office, ensuring a welcoming and efficient front-of-house service.
- Manage school systems and databases, including pupil records, attendance, and safeguarding.
- Provide comprehensive administrative support to the Headteacher and wider school team.
- Coordinate maintenance, health and safety checks, and resource orders.
- Support statutory data submissions and compliance processes.
- Act as the first point of contact for parents and carers, ensuring timely and professional communication.
- Organise school meetings and events, including agendas and minute-taking.
- Support with HR administration, admissions, and financial compliance.
